I am sorry if this sounds like a lot of questions, but these are things that would need to be addressed depending who does the work.

How much are you looking to spend? How much downtime can you have with that vehicle? Do you have all of the parts together for the swap (springs, pushrods, cam, head gaskets, front cover gaskets, intake gaskets timing chain, oil pump, coolant, oil)? Do you have a base tune for it? Are you prepared to pay for a Dyno tune? Does your car have headers and other bolt ons already?
